Abstract
The utility model discloses a high protection environmental protection wooden cabinet, include: a cabinet body; further comprising: at least one rotatable hanging part connected in the cabinet body and used for hanging shorts or socks; the rotatable suspension comprises: a supporting seat connected to the inner wall of the cabinet body; the pin shaft is inserted on the supporting seat; one end of the suspension arm is inserted into the pin shaft, and the suspension arm rotates by taking the pin shaft as a rotating center; the suspension arm includes: the rotating sleeve body is inserted with the pin shaft; one end of each of the at least four first supporting rods is connected with the rotating sleeve body; at least sixteen second support rods, four of which are in a group, wherein each group is vertically connected to one first support rod at intervals; and at least thirty-two clip assemblies, two in a group, each group being connected to a second support bar at intervals for clipping shorts or socks; thereby overcoming the technical problems that the selection is inconvenient, and the shorts and the socks can generate folds to influence the appearance.

Background
The wood cabinet is a necessary appliance in a household environment and is used for placing clothes, shorts, socks, quilts and the like; the traditional wood cabinet has high structural strength, good protection effect and relative environmental protection; when the pair of short pants and the pair of socks are used specifically, the short pants and the socks are placed in a wooden cabinet and are generally stacked or stacked by adopting a box, so that folding lines and wrinkles are generated on the short pants, the short pants and the socks are inconvenient to select, and the short pants and the socks can be selected from top to bottom in sequence.
Disclosure of Invention
Aiming at the defects in the prior art, the high-protection environment-friendly wood cabinet aims to solve the technical problems that selection in the prior art is inconvenient, and the shorts and the socks can generate folds to affect the appearance.
The technical scheme adopted for realizing the purpose is as follows: a high protection environmental protection timber apron includes: a cabinet body; further comprising: at least one rotatable hanging part connected in the cabinet body and used for hanging shorts or socks;
the rotatable suspension comprises: the supporting seat is connected to the inner wall of the cabinet body; the pin shaft is inserted on the supporting seat; one end of the suspension arm is inserted into the pin shaft, and the suspension arm rotates around the pin shaft as a rotating center;
the suspension arm includes: the rotating sleeve body is inserted with the pin shaft; one end of each of the at least four first supporting rods is connected with the rotating sleeve body; at least sixteen second support rods, four of which are in a group, wherein each group is vertically connected to one first support rod at intervals; and at least thirty-two clip assemblies, two in a group, each group being attached to one of the second support rods at intervals for clipping shorts or socks.
Further: the supporting seat is of a T-shaped structure, and a notch is formed in the middle of the supporting seat; the rotating sleeve body is inserted into the pin shaft at the notch.
Further: the rotary sleeve body comprises: the shaft sleeve is inserted with the pin shaft; and the convex edge plate is connected to the shaft sleeve, is arranged at intervals with the supporting seat and is used for being connected with the first supporting rod.
Further: the clip assembly includes: the hanging ring is connected with the second supporting rod; the shackle is connected to the hanging ring; and a clip connected to the shackle.
By adopting the technical scheme, the method has the following beneficial effects: compared with the related technology, the high protection environmental protection wood cabinet is provided with a rotatable hanging piece which is connected in the cabinet body; shorts or socks are hung on the clamp assembly on the hanging arm, and the hanging arm can rotate on the supporting seat by an angle by taking the pin shaft as a rotation center, so that the shorts or socks are relatively convenient to select and use, and the shorts or socks are in a hanging state and cannot generate wrinkles; thereby overcome and chooseed for use inconveniently, can produce the fold moreover on shorts and the socks, influenced pleasing to the eye technical problem, reached and chooseed for use relatively conveniently, can not produce the fold moreover on shorts and the socks, relatively pleasing to the eye technical effect has the practicality.

Detailed Description
The technical solutions in the embodiments will be described clearly and completely with reference to the drawings in the embodiments, and it is obvious that the described embodiments are only a part of the embodiments, not all of the embodiments;
a high protection environmental protection wooden cabinet solves the technical problems that selection in the related technology is inconvenient, and shorts and socks can generate folds to affect the appearance; the utility model can be manufactured and used, and achieves the positive effects of relative convenient selection, no wrinkle on the shorts and the socks and relative beautiful appearance; the general idea is as follows:
one embodiment is as follows:
see fig. 1, fig. 2, fig. 3, fig. 4, fig. 5, fig. 6; a high protection environmental protection timber apron includes: a cabinet 100; further comprising: at least one rotatable hanging member 10 connected to the cabinet 100 for hanging shorts or socks;
the rotatable suspension 10 comprises: a supporting seat 11 connected to the inner wall of the cabinet 100; the pin shaft 12 is inserted on the supporting seat 11; one end of the suspension arm 13 is inserted into the pin shaft 12, and the pin shaft 12 is used as a rotating center to rotate by an angle;
the suspension arm 13 comprises: a rotating sleeve body 131 inserted with the pin shaft 12; four first supporting rods 132, one end of each of which is connected to the rotating sleeve 131; sixteen second support rods 133, four of which are in a group, and each group is vertically connected to one of the first support rods 132 at intervals; and thirty-two clip assemblies 134, two in a group, each group being connected to one of the second support bars 133 at intervals, for clipping shorts or socks;
specifically, in practice, a rotatable hanger 10 is provided, connected inside the cabinet 100; the shorts or the socks are hung on the clip assembly 134 on the hanging arm 13, and the hanging arm 13 can rotate on the supporting seat 11 by an angle with the pin shaft 12 as a rotation center, so that the shorts or the socks are relatively convenient to select and are in a hanging state without generating wrinkles;
in another embodiment:
see fig. 1, 2, 3, 6; in implementation, the support seat 11 is in a T-shaped structure, and a notch 111 is formed in the middle; the rotating sleeve body 131 is inserted into the pin shaft 12 at the notch 111; the supporting seat 11 is made of stainless steel and is connected with the cabinet body 100 through screws, so that the installation and the disassembly are convenient; the gap 111 is arranged, so that the suspension arm 13 can be connected conveniently, collision cannot occur, and the suspension arm 13 can rotate smoothly;
in another embodiment:
see fig. 1, 2, 6; in implementation, the pin 12 is of a "T" shape and made of stainless steel, and is inserted into the first through hole reserved in the supporting seat 11 from top to bottom to connect with the rotating sleeve 131, so that the suspension arm 13 can be reliably connected;
in another embodiment:
see fig. 1, fig. 2, fig. 4, fig. 5, fig. 6; in practice, the rotating sleeve 131 comprises: the shaft sleeve 131-1 is inserted with the pin shaft 12; the convex edge plate 131-2 is connected to the shaft sleeve 131-1, is arranged at intervals with the supporting seat 11, and is used for being connected with the first supporting rod 132; the rotating sleeve body 131 is made of stainless steel, and is in clearance fit with the pin shaft 12 through the shaft sleeve 131-1, so that the installation and the disassembly are convenient; the convex edge plate 131-2 and the supporting seat 11 are arranged at intervals, so that the suspension arm 1 cannot collide with the supporting seat 11 when rotating;
the first supporting rod 132 is a round rod or a square rod made of stainless steel, and one end of the first supporting rod is welded with the convex edge plate 131-2;
the second support rod 133 is a round rod or a square rod made of stainless steel, and one end of the second support rod is welded with the first support rod 132;
the clip assembly 134 includes: a hanging ring 134-1 connected with the second supporting rod 133; the shackle 134-2 is connected to the hanging ring 134-1; and a clip 134-3 connected to the shackle 134-2; the hanging ring 134-1 is of a semicircular annular structure and is welded with the second supporting rod 133; the shackle 134-2 and the clip 134-3 are common structures in the prior art, are made of stainless steel, so that shorts or socks can be hung and spread without wrinkles, and are relatively convenient to select;
in another embodiment:
see fig. 1, 6; in practice, the cabinet body 100 is made of wood, which is not the invention point of the present invention, and is only for better describing the present invention, so as to facilitate understanding of the technical solution of the present invention, and after seeing the disclosed contents, the ordinary skilled in the art can directly and unambiguously know how to set up the cabinet body 100 without paying creative labor and performing excessive tests;
the working principle is as follows: the shorts or the socks are hung on the clip assembly 134 on the hanging arm 13, and the hanging arm 13 can rotate on the supporting seat 11 by an angle with the pin shaft 12 as a rotation center, so that the shorts or the socks are relatively convenient to select and are in a hanging state without generating wrinkles;
